Ceisteanna—Questions. Oral Answers. - Supplies for Canteens.

asked the Minister for Industry and Commerce if he is aware that a number of industrial and commercial concerns in Dublin are desirous of providing catering services for their employees on canteen lines; and whether, in view of the difficulty workers experience in getting meals in regular restaurants within the short time they have available for the mid-day and evening meals, and of the high prices charged for those meals, he will be prepared to make available supplies of rationed goods for use in canteens where such are established by industrial and commercial establishments.

Canteens operated by industrial, commercial and other concerns have been allocated quotas of rationed foodstuffs where it has been shown that the canteens were in operation before the introduction of rationing. The possibility of allocating limited quotas of rationed goods for new works canteens, subject to certain conditions, has been under consideration for some time past and I hope to be able to make a decision in the matter soon.
